Position Summary
The Accountant / Senior Accountant plays a critical role within the Financial Shared Services (FSS) organization, providing dedicated accounting support to the Commercial team. This position is responsible for executing and reviewing journal entries (JEs) during the month-end close cycle, ensuring timely and accurate financial reporting in compliance with internal controls and Sarbanes-Oxley (SOX) requirements.
The ideal candidate is a detail-oriented accounting professional who thrives in a collaborative, fast-paced environment. They will serve as a key liaison between FSS and commercial stakeholders — including Therapeutics, Aesthetics, and PCYC business units — working proactively to identify opportunities to transition and streamline accounting processes into the FSS model. This role reports directly to the FSS Accounting Manager and partners closely with cross-functional teams to drive process excellence and operational efficiency.
Key Responsibilities
- Month-End Close Support:
Serve as a primary accounting resource for the Commercial team during monthly close periods, ensuring all journal entries are prepared, reviewed, and posted in an accurate and timely manner. - Collaborate with BPO on month end reconciliations.
- SOX Compliance & Internal Controls:
Review journal entry support documentation to confirm adherence to established SOX controls and internal accounting policies; escalate exceptions and control gaps as appropriate. - Stakeholder Engagement:
Engage regularly with Commercial team members across Therapeutics, Aesthetics, and PCYC business units to understand evolving business needs and identify accounting activities that can be transitioned to FSS. - Process Transition & Streamlining:
Lead and support the identification, documentation, and execution of process transitions from the Commercial team to FSS, driving greater efficiency, standardization, and scalability across the organization. - Cross-Functional Collaboration:
Build and maintain productive working relationships with commercial finance partners, business unit controllers, and other FSS colleagues to facilitate seamless month-end close activities. - Continuous Improvement:
Proactively identify opportunities to enhance existing accounting processes, reduce manual effort, and improve the accuracy and reliability of financial reporting.
- Prepare and post journal entries in support of the Commercial team's month-end close, including accruals, prepaids, reclassifications, allocations, and adjustments.
- Review and validate JE support packages to ensure completeness, accuracy, and compliance with SOX documentation requirements prior to posting.
- Conduct regular meetings with Commercial team members across Therapeutics, Aesthetics, and PCYC to discuss upcoming close activities, outstanding items, and potential process improvements.
- Identify and document accounting processes currently performed within the Commercial business units that are candidates for transition to FSS; develop transition plans and timelines in coordination with management.
- Maintain and update standard operating procedures (SOPs) and process documentation for all FSS-supported Commercial accounting activities.
- Assist in the preparation of account reconciliations.
- Monitor and track the status of open items and deliverables during close periods, proactively communicating any risks or delays to the FSS Accounting Manager.
- Leverage SAP and Black Line systems to execute accounting tasks, manage workflows, and maintain a robust audit trail.
- Support ad hoc financial analysis and special projects as assigned by FSS leadership.
